The Capital One "No Crying in Baseball" commercial was inspired by the classic film "A League of Their Own," which starred Geena Davis, Tom Hanks, and Madonna. The film, released in 1992, tells the story of the All-American Girls Professional Baseball League during World War II. In this specific commercial, the humorous line "There's no crying in baseball" is used to convey a light-hearted message about resilience and determination.

Careers of the Actors

The cast members of the Capital One "No Crying in Baseball" commercial have had diverse and impactful careers, both in film and sports. Below are brief overviews of their careers:

  • Tom Hanks: An acclaimed actor and filmmaker, Hanks has received numerous awards, including two Academy Awards for Best Actor. He is known for his roles in films like "Forrest Gump," "Saving Private Ryan," and "Cast Away."
  • Geena Davis: An Oscar-winning actress, Davis is celebrated for her performances in films such as "Thelma & Louise" and "A League of Their Own." She is also a staunch advocate for gender equality in media.
  • Madonna: A pop icon and cultural figure, Madonna has had a successful career in music, film, and fashion. She is known for her influential role in shaping pop culture.
